 In the royal capital, they're focusing attention on both the outside and inside. In the middle of this, they plan to attack the heart of the country, which is the king's castle. It might seem simple, but that's what makes it the most effective strategy.


 However, there's no intention to praise or compliment.


 If this guess is correct, then the situation wasn't good at all.


 Just as my father said, this situation wasn't something that could be prepared for overnight. They should have prepared in advance and finished all the arrangements before taking action.


 If that's the case, then the plan to attack the king's castle might already be in place──


 And then, at that moment, I witnessed my father's eyes sharpening dramatically. His gaze pierced through a single point as if he had identified the prey to be harvested.


 I suddenly snapped to attention and followed my father's gaze.


 A group of influential figures had gathered in this place, and everyone wore a tense expression.

 Amidst them, there was a noble who seemed strangely unsettled, constantly surveying the surroundings even though the king's eyes were upon him.


 "...Father."

 "Yes, I know."


 My father motioned for the soldier guards who were standing by and whispered instructions with a slight gesture. I couldn't make out the details, but he must have told them to secure that noble.


 Perhaps it was just a misunderstanding. If there were no issues, there was a possibility that it could backfire and cause distrust from that noble in the future. However, there was no time to fear those risks anymore.


 Most likely, the situation had reached a point where there was no room for delay. It was more important to prevent the crisis of this moment before worrying about the risks that lay ahead. Sometimes, one must be prepared to take risks in order to obtain the assurance of 'nothing to worry about.'


 The soldiers communicated without words, using silent gestures to coordinate their actions. They moved stealthily, determined to capture the suspicious noble without alerting anyone.


 But suddenly, a new messenger burst into the scene.


 "Excuse me! I have urgent news from the captain. He wants an immediate report!"


 The messenger exclaimed, visibly out of breath, more so than any previous messengers. It must be an extremely important report.


 ──Even though my instincts warned me that something was amiss, he continued without pause, shouting his words.


 "We have received information that a figure resembling a 'demon' has been spotted inside the royal capital! Furthermore, two dead 'demon' have been found as well!"


 At the mention of the word 'demon,' everyone in the hall held their breath in shock.


 Once upon a time, when the Demon King was sealed away, his demon followers were defeated by the Brave and their allies of that era. However, they couldn't destroy them all, and the survivors disappeared from the world's stage.


 But now, they have reappeared.


 He tried to be faithful to his duty, which in itself is commendable.


 There's nothing to blame him for, except perhaps the unfortunate timing.


 As tension rose among the leaders, the most surprised was the suspicious noble. His face turned pale, his eyes widened in shock.


 At the same time, this alerted the soldiers who were moving to capture him.


 What followed seemed like a whirlwind of events in slow motion.


 The noble reached into his pocket and pulled something out. It looked like a blue gem, but I could tell at a glance that it was a 'magic stone' imbued with magic.


 I quickly aimed my hand at him, ready to unleash my magic. However, there were other important figures around, and I didn't want to risk harming them. I hesitated just before casting the spell.


 The soldiers who were closing in tried to stop his movement, but they were too late.


 The nobleman raised his arm and forcefully slammed the magic stone he held onto the ground.


 As the stone shattered, magic circles appeared on the ground. They emitted a brilliant glow and indiscriminately blew away everyone except the nobleman at their center.


 "Flame Bolt!!"


 This time, I unleashed a fiery ball of red-hot flames. Fortunately, thanks to the shockwave caused by the appearance of the magic circles, the nearby people were blown away, sparing them from harm. If I could destroy the magic circles before something else happened──


 However, my hesitation earlier proved to be fatal.


 The fireball I unleashed was stopped just before hitting the magic circles.


 It was blocked by a magic barrier created by a being that appeared from the magic circles.


 "Quite a rough welcome."


 At first glance, the being seemed to have a 'human' shape, but was definitely not a 'human.' Blue skin and thin, sharp fangs protruded from the corner of the mouth.


 Most notably, twisted horns grew from their head.


 They perfectly matched the characteristics of the 'demon' I had heard about.


 The demon glanced at me and the surroundings, then turned their gaze to the noble standing behind me.


 "Hey, what's your intention here? The situation is quite different from what we planned."

 "T-there's no other choice! Since the magic circles in the royal capital have been completely destroyed, I had to do this!"


 In a conversation between a demon and a noble, the nobleman's fears were proven to be true.


 It turned out that there was a traitor within the royal capital, and he was hiding in a position close to the center.


 And to make matters worse, the identity of the mastermind behind it all was revealed to be the demon.


 "...Well, I suppose it's not a bad situation if I consider that the defense of the castle has been directed outward."


 The demon sighed and shook their head, trying to regain their composure as they faced my father.


 "Nice to meet you, the king of this country. My name is Nils. I am a loyal servant of the esteemed Demon King. From now on, consider us acquainted."


 They said, displaying a courteous attitude that would be commendable under different circumstances. However, it was too unsettling to simply praise them.


 "Well, thank you for your politeness. If possible, I would prefer if you just left."


 My father responded with a casual tone, but I could sense the strong tension behind his voice.


 "No, it can't be like that. We're about to celebrate the Demon King's revival with a fun show. I want you to stay until the end."


 Saying this, the demon raised their hand.


 "Stop!!"


 The king sharply exclaimed, and the soldiers who had surrounded the demon without anyone noticing suddenly sprang into action. While the elders were stunned by the appearance of the demon, the soldiers acted immediately. Their ability to act decisively even in emergencies must have been the result of their rigorous training.


 However, before the soldiers' swords could reach, the demon's fingers made a faint sound that echoed through the hall.


 As the magic circles he conjured shone, numerous monsters appeared. They moved in a coordinated manner, dancing in front of the soldiers, and all the swords that were supposed to reach the demon were completely blocked.


 One of the magic circles summoned it. The bird-shaped monster landed on the demon's shoulder. When the demon stroked its feathers, the bird-shaped monster soared again and perched near the ceiling of the hall without attacking anyone.


 "That monster is a specially trained creature by me. It has the ability to use a special magic that projects its sight to another location."


 The demon boasted proudly, with a cruel smile on their face.


 "The 'tragedy' that will unfold in this place will be fully conveyed to the royal capital. The king and his daughter will be brutally killed, and the country will deeply mourn their loss. I shall make it the celebration of the Demon King's resurrection."
